#AA2FDA Color
#AA2FDA is rgb(170, 47, 218) in RGB, hsl(283, 70%, 52%) in HSL, and about cmyk(22%, 78%, 0%, 15%) in CMYK. It has no registered color name of its own — the closest is Purple (Munsell) (#9F00C5), clearly related but distinguishable side by side at ΔE 7.46. White text is the more readable choice on this background.

#AA2FDA Channel Values
How #AA2FDA breaks down in each color model. Hue is measured in degrees around the color wheel; saturation, lightness, and the CMYK inks are percentages.
| Model | Channels | Notes |
|---|---|---|
| RGB | R 170 · G 47 · B 218 | 8-bit channels as sent to the display |
| HSL | H 283° · S 70% · L 52% | Easiest model for building lighter and darker variants |
| HSV | H 283° · S 78% · V 85% | Matches the picker in most design tools |
| CMYK | C 22% · M 78% · Y 0% · K 15% | Approximate ink mix; confirm with an ICC profile before printing |
| Luminance | 5.09:1 vs white · 4.13:1 vs black | WCAG 2.2 relative-luminance contrast ratios |
Text Contrast & Accessibility
WCAG 2.2 contrast ratios for text on a #AA2FDA background. AA requires 4.5:1 for normal text and 3:1 for large text; AAA requires 7:1. Contrast is one check, not a full accessibility review.

#AA2FDA Frequently Asked Questions
What color is #AA2FDA?
#AA2FDA is a mid-tone purple — rgb(170, 47, 218) in RGB and hsl(283, 70%, 52%) in HSL. It carries no registered color name of its own; the closest named color is Purple (Munsell) (#9F00C5), which is clearly related but distinguishable side by side at a CIE76 distance of 7.46.
What is the RGB value of #AA2FDA?
#AA2FDA is rgb(170, 47, 218) — red 170, green 47, and blue 218 on the 0-255 scale.
What is the CMYK value of #AA2FDA?
#AA2FDA converts to approximately cmyk(22%, 78%, 0%, 15%). CMYK output is a mathematical approximation for planning; confirm production print colors with your printer and ICC profile.
Should text on #AA2FDA be black or white?
White text is the more readable choice. #AA2FDA scores 5.09:1 against white and 4.13:1 against black, and WCAG 2.2 asks for at least 4.5:1 for normal body text.
Can I write #AA2FDA as a CSS color keyword?
No. #AA2FDA is not one of the CSS color keywords, so it has to be written as a hex, rgb() or hsl() value. The closest keyword is darkorchid (#9932CC) at a CIE76 distance of 7.91, which is clearly related but distinguishable side by side.
